Creating a Refreshing Atmosphere With Mint and Citrus Essential Oil Combinations
I love creating a refreshing atmosphere in my home with mint and citrus essential oil combinations. These blends not only uplift the mood but also provide numerous health benefits. Here are some tips to help you enjoy the invigorating scents of mint and citrus in your living space:
Mint and Lemongrass Essential Oil Blends:
Combine equal parts of peppermint and lemongrass essential oils for a revitalizing aroma.
Diffuse this blend in your living room to promote mental clarity and reduce stress.
Add a few drops to a spray bottle with water and use it as a natural air freshener.
Mint and Grapefruit Essential Oil Combinations:
Mix peppermint and grapefruit essential oils for an energizing and refreshing scent.
Use this blend in your bedroom to promote relaxation and improve sleep quality.
Add a few drops to a diffuser necklace or bracelet for an uplifting aroma throughout the day.

The Calming and Relaxing Effects of Mint and Chamomile Essential Oil Combinations
We can achieve a sense of calm and relaxation by combining mint and chamomile essential oils. These two oils have long been known for their therapeutic properties and their ability to promote a state of tranquility. When blended together, they create a powerful synergy that can help alleviate stress and anxiety.
Here are three ways you can enjoy the calming effects of mint and chamomile essential oil combinations:
- Diffuse the oils in a room diffuser to create a soothing atmosphere.
- Add a few drops of the blend to a warm bath to unwind after a long day.
- Mix the oils with a carrier oil and apply to your pulse points for a calming aromatherapy massage.
In addition to mint and chamomile, other essential oils like ylang ylang and bergamot can also be used for their stress-relieving effects. Experiment with different combinations to find the perfect blend that works for you.
